Press dashboard, simulate your position.
The map begins moving under your vehicle icon.
Click on the directions icon.
Press start.
Voice instructions are heard.
Simulated speed is displayed.
Traffic warnings are heard if enabled including exceeding speed limit warning.
Nearby POIs are announced along route if enabled.
If track up is enabled, map rotates to direction of travel.
Better than Garmin simulation, but a few more steps to set it up and make it work.
